The Submission on the Proposed Canterbury Regional Policy Statement 2011 is a formal document that allows individuals and organizations to provide feedback, comments, or objections to the proposed regional policy statement, which outlines the strategic planning framework for the Canterbury region.
Any person or entity who is affected by the proposed Canterbury Regional Policy Statement 2011 or has an interest in the matters covered by it is entitled to file a submission. This may include local residents, businesses, community groups, and other stakeholders.
To fill out a submission, you typically need to provide your contact details, specify your position on the proposed policy statement (support, oppose, or neutral), state the reasons for your views, and indicate any specific changes you wish to see. Clear and concise language is recommended.
The purpose of submission is to enable public participation in the planning process, allowing the community to voice their opinions, influence decision-making, and ensure that diverse perspectives are considered in the development of the regional policy statement.
Submissions must include the submitter's name and address, their interest in the proposed statement, a clear indication of whether they support or oppose the statement, the reasons for their views, and any specific amendments they propose.
